A DESIGN-REGISTERED "100% PUTTER" BY ALEX PATRICK OF LEVEN, FITTED WITH AN ARCHIE COMPSTON PATENT BENT SHAFT, CIRCA 1926

Description

Conventionally shaped iron blade with markings to face and back



Stamped "Alex Patrick / Est 1847 / Leven Fife / A. Compston / 100% Putter / Patent No. 723455 / Scottish Hand Forged," along with Patrick's horseshoe cleekmark



Shaft with so-called "St. Andrews bend" then evolves into rectangular wooden section grip

Catalogue Note

Shafts with the so-called "St Andrews bend" were originally made from a straight piece of wood that was purposely curved through heat and presssure. Compston's "100%" shaft and integral wooden grip, however, was cut to shape from a large piece of timber. Less than ten examples are known. To see other Patrick clubs, please go to lots 57 and 191.
